I have had a few lambs rejected over the years but finally realized that one reason may be that the rejected lamb has some sharp teeth. You can get a special file from a livestock supply like Jeffers, or use an emory board, just CAREFULLY drag it across the teeth, once or twice, and ONLY ONE...
